Book Details


Table of Contents

Plasmodesmata : channels for intercellular signaling during plant growth and development -- Iris Sevilem, Shri Ram Yadav, and Ykä Helariutta
Plasmodesmata : channels for viruses on the move -- Manfred Heinlein
Imaging plasmodesmata with high-resolution scanning electron microscopy -- Deborah A. Barton and Robyn L. Overall
Preparative methods for imaging plasmodesmata at super-resolution -- Karen Bell and Karl Oparka
Isolation of plasmodesmata from Arabidopsis suspension culture cells -- Magali S. Grison, Lourdes Fernandez-Calvino, Sébastien Mongrand, and Emmanuelle M.F. Bayer
Immunofluorescence detection of callose deposition around plasmodesmata sites -- Ali Pendle and Yoselin Benitez-Alfonso
Imaging callose at plasmodesmata using aniline blue : quantitative confocal microscopy -- Raul Zavaliev and Bernard L. Epel
Localization of fluorescently tagged protein to plasmodesmata by correlative light and electron microscopy -- Shannon Modla, Jeffrey L. Caplan, Kirk J. Czymmek, and Jung-Youn Lee
Quantification of plant cell coupling with live-cell microscopy -- Johannes Liesche and Alexander Schulz
Drop-ANd-See : a simple, real-time, and noninvasive technique for assaying plasmodesmal permeability -- Weier Cui, Xu Wang, and Jung-Youn Lee
Mapping symplasmic fields at the shoot apical meristem using iontophoresis and membrane potential measurements -- Christiaan van der Schoot and Päivi L. H. Rinne
Analysis of the conductivity of plasmodesmata by microinjection -- Friedrich Kragler
Investigating plasmodesmata genetics with virus-induced gene silencing and an agrobacterium-mediated GFP movement assay -- Jacob O. Brunkard, Tessa M. Burch-Smith, Anne M. Runkel, and Patricia Zambryski
Probing plasmodesmata function with biochemical inhibitors -- Rosemary G. White
GAL4 transactivation-based assay for the detection of selective intercellular protein Movement -- Dhinesh Kumar, Huan Chen, Yeonggil Rim, and Jae-Yean Kim
Techniques for assessing the effects of pharmacological inhibitors on intercellular protein movement -- Shuang Wu and Kimberly L. Gallagher
Probing protein targeting to plasmodesmata using fluorescence recovery after photo-bleaching -- Kathryn M. Wright and Katrin M. MacKenzie
Tracking of intercellular small RNA movement -- Christophe Himber and Patrice Dunoyer
Analysis of the role of myosins in targeting proteins to plasmodesmata -- Martin Di Donato and Khalid Amari
Pumilio-based RNA in vivo imaging -- Jens Tilsner
In vivo RNA labeling using MS2 -- Eduardo Peña, Manfred Heinlein, and Adrian Sambade.
